Crooked Tree is a settlement located in the nation of Belize. It is a mainland village located in the Belize District.
Demographics
At the time of the 2010 Census, Crooked Tree had a population of 805. Of these, 85.2% were Creole, 10.3% Mixed, 2.4% Mestizo, 0.9% Caucasian, 0.7% African, 0.2% Garifuna and 0.2% East Indian.[1]
